Abstract
In the summer of 1535Carlo V returned to Sicily after his Tunbisian Exploit. During the journey between TRapani and Palermo, the Emperor and his retinue staied for a few days in the town of Alcamo. Little his Known about the monarch's triuphal entrance and his short stay in Town , but the importance of the event and the long terme effects in the urban fabric are evident. The visit sparked the eventual creation of a "strada imperiale" and a Loggia in the all'antica Style- beginning in 1548-49-
